Clash at Gaylord Family Oklahoma Memorial Stadium: Oklahoma Sooners vs Kansas Jayhawks in College Football Showdown

As the Oklahoma Sooners prepare to host the Kansas Jayhawks at the Gaylord Family Oklahoma Memorial Stadium, fans are eager to see if their team can bounce back from a string of challenging performances. The upcoming game, scheduled for October 15, is not just another fixture on the calendar; it's an opportunity for redemption.

The Sooners' recent form has been less than stellar. On October 8 against the Texas Longhorns, they were shut out with a score of 49-0. This defeat was particularly concerning as it highlighted several areas where improvement is crucial. The offense struggled mightily, managing only 195 total yards and turning over the ball twice without scoring a single point. The defense didn't fare much better, failing to record a sack and allowing nearly fifty points.


However, looking back at their game on September 25 against Kansas State Wildcats provides some glimmers of hope. Despite losing by seven points (41-34), OKL showcased their offensive potential with an impressive total yardage of 550 and four passing touchdowns without any interceptions. Their quarterback had an outstanding passer rating of nearly 172 and completed two-thirds of his passes.


The key for OKL will be consistency in execution on both sides of the ball. Their defense needs to step up significantly from their last outing and replicate or improve upon their performance against KST where they managed one interception but still allowed over forty points.


On offense, maintaining possession will be vital; during their loss to TCU Horned Frogs on October 1 (55-24), penalties cost them dearly with eighty yards lost – discipline will be essential moving forward.


The Jayhawks are not to be underestimated either; they come into this matchup with confidence and will look to exploit any weaknesses shown by OKL's recent performances.


In conclusion, while past games have shown that OKL has vulnerabilities that need addressing urgently if they wish to contend seriously in college football this season, there is talent within this squad that can cause problems for any team when firing on all cylinders – including KAN.


Fans should mark their calendars for what promises to be an exciting encounter between these two teams on Saturday afternoon at Gaylord Family Oklahoma Memorial Stadium in Norman.
